Abstract
The states of radiation of a single frequency and polarization propagating in free space are very conveniently represented by those of a quantum mechanical simple harmonic oscillator. This fact is exploited, together with the Ehrenfest theorem, to map the time evolution of the radiation to the dynamics of the oscillator. This enables a graphical comparison of the behaviour of classical and nonclassical states of radiation. © 2012 Indian Academy of Sciences.
